Interesting Facts about Tetrapropylammonium Iodide
Tetrapropylammonium iodide is an intriguing compound that belongs to the class of quaternary ammonium salts. Here are some engaging facts about this compound:
- Composition and Structure: This compound is composed of a central nitrogen atom bonded to four propyl groups and one iodide ion. This unique structure contributes to its distinctive properties.
- Uses in Chemistry: Tetrapropylammonium iodide serves as a phase transfer catalyst, which is essential in facilitating reactions between reactants in different phases, such as solids and liquids. This ability increases its utility in organic synthesis.
- Solubility Features: Due to the presence of both hydrophobic alkyl chains and a hydrophilic ammonium group, tetrapropylammonium iodide shows interesting solubility characteristics. This amphiphilic nature allows it to be used in various solvent systems.
- Research Applications: Scientists have explored the potential applications of tetrapropylammonium iodide in fields such as materials science, pharmaceuticals, and catalysis. Its role in the formation of ionic liquids has also garnered attention.
- Safety Considerations: As with many chemical compounds, proper handling and safety measures are essential. Understanding the toxicity and environmental impact of tetrapropylammonium iodide is vital for its safe application in laboratory settings.
